  • @ducksoup80
    @ducksoup80 5 років тому +4

    I have the exact VCR DVD combo the problem with mine is it doesn’t retract the tape ribbon and then shuts down completely but when I turn it back on it kicks the tape out leaving the ribbon inside the machine so when you pull it out it could snag that little rod and end up bending it when a person pulls it out there is a little sensor underneath the tape spool gear release took that out and rubbed the sensor with rubbing alcohol and replaced it back then it seem to work just fine.

  • @NunYa953
    @NunYa953 5 років тому +2

    You need to clean the mode switch. This is not very sound advice. It's going to ruin your tapes.
